Rookies Seize Camp Momentum as Browns Tap Shedeur Sanders and Ravens Crown Kicker Tyler Loop

Hamstring injuries to Kenny Pickett, Dillon Gabriel thrust Sanders into Cleveland’s preseason start, marking a decisive moment in the final weeks of camp

Overview

  • The Browns plan to start rookie Shedeur Sanders against the Panthers after hamstring setbacks sidelined Kenny Pickett and Dillon Gabriel for Friday’s preseason opener.
  • Rookie Tyler Loop has secured the Ravens’ kicking job by drilling all 12 attempts—including from 56 and 60 yards—during a live-pad practice at M&T Bank Stadium.
  • A poll of 21 Baltimore reporters identified wide receiver Devontez Walker and running back Keaton Mitchell as the Ravens’ biggest stock risers through joint drills and stadium practices.
  • In New England, undrafted receivers Javon Baker and Ja’Lynn Polk have forced their way into the rotation as Kendrick Bourne’s ankle injury threatens his depth-chart standing.
  • At Denver’s camp, second-year cornerback Kris Abrams-Draine boosted his stock with an impressive pass breakup while inside linebacker Dre Greenlaw remained limited by a quadriceps issue.
